Description 20: Methyl 4-{[(2-fluorophenyl)carbonyl]amino}-2-(methyloxy)benzoate; Methyl 4-amino-2-(methyloxy)benzoate (10.0 g, 55.2 mmol) was suspended in dichloromethane (50 ml_), cooled in an ice bath and treated dropwise with diisopropylethylamine (10.57 ml_, 60.8 mmol) followed by 2-fluorobenzoyl chloride (7.25 ml_, 60.8 mmol). The mixture was allowed to warm to room temperature and stirred under argon for 2.5 hours. The solvent was evaporated under reduced pressure. The residue was taken up in ethyl acetate, washed with saturated aqueous sodium bicarbonate and brine. The ethyl acetate layer was separated. A solid came out of solution upon standing. This was collected by filtration to give the title compound. LC/MS (ES+ve): [M+H]+ at m/z 304 (C16H14FNO4 requires [M+H]+ at m/z 304).
